Lohrengel to strengthen Imperial’s automotive logistics team

23 December 2019

Imperial has appointed Jan Lohrengel to the newly-created post of Vice President Commercial Automotive. He takes up his new position on January 1st.
 
Reporting to Holger Wilhelm, Executive Vice President Commercial Automotive, and based in Duisburg, Lohrengel will be responsible for developing future strategy, including establishing strategic alliances. He will help to build regional sales teams to support business growth and, leveraging Imperial’s existing strong capabilities in automotive, will lead the design of bespoke logistics solutions for multinational clients across all geographies.
 
A graduate engineer, Lohrengel is a highly-experienced automotive logistics specialist whose career has included planning and introducing logistics concepts across Europe at automobile component manufacturer Johnson Controls Interiors; and managing supply chain activities in Germany and the Czech Republic for the automotive division of industry supplier Linden GmbH.
 
Most recently, he was Global Business Development Manager Contract Logistics at DB Schenker, responsible for key international automotive accounts.  
 
Says Imperial Logistics Chief Commercial Officer Sandro Knecht: “The Automotive sector is currently undergoing profound transformation, driven by stricter emissions standards and the move towards e-mobility. In response, Imperial is adapting and rethinking long-standing service models, and developing new ones. 
 
“Jan Lohrengel’s appointment to our automotive commercial team reflects the growing importance of tier suppliers within future supply chains. His considerable experience in components logistics will ensure our service offerings remain relevant and responsive.”
